    Deputy Chief of Party, Agricultural Competitiveness

    Duration:  5 years

    Project Overview and Role   

    • Palladium is recruiting for two anticipated USAID-funded Nigeria opportunities in Agriculture Competitiveness and Agribusiness Investment. 
    • The goals of these projects are to create a catalytic investment mechanism which links smallholder farmers to the private sector and to create a positive business enabling environments for thriving agribusiness sector.

    Purpose of Position

    • Palladium seeks a DCOP for two anticipated USAID-funded Nigeria opportunities in Agriculture Competitiveness and Agribusiness Investment. 
    • The goal of these projects are to create a catalytic investment mechanism which links smallholders to the private sector, while creating business enabling environments for a thriving agribusiness economy.

    Responsibilities   

    • Supports the COP with providing day to day project management and technical or operations support.
    • Provides leadership/oversight for finance, operations and administration of the program.
    • Supports the adaptive management approach, and work with staff, home office and USAID to adjust programmatic approach, staffing and resources if required based on continuous monitoring of the program course.
    • This position may require technical leadership in agribusiness, agriculture policy, finance, marketing, enterprise development.

    Requirements   

    • Prior USAID Deputy, Deputy Chief of Party experience strongly preferred.
    • A master's degree in business, management, agricultural science, economics, marketing, trade or other relevant graduate degree
    • 10 years or more of progressively responsible work experience leading teams and managing development programs.
    • Prior experience in Nigeria is required.
    • Fluency in English is required.
    • Substantial management experience and knowledge of project management, private sector development, gender mainstreaming and working in a multi-cultural environment.
    • Technical expertise in one or more of the following areas:  agriculture, enterprise and agribusiness, public private partnerships, market linkages, agriculture/rural finance, women’s empowerment preferred.
    • A demonstrated ability to lead multi-faceted teams and solve problems when needed.
    • Excellent communications skills.
